CVE-2023-46304
modules/Users/models/Module.php in Vtiger CRM 7.5.0 allows a remote authenticated attacker to run arbitrary PHP code because an unprotected endpoint allows them to write this code to the config.inc.php file (executed on every page load).
Does this matter?
High impact if exploited, but EPSS currently rates exploitation as unlikely (1.66%). Schedule it in the normal patch cycle and watch for a rise in EPSS or a public exploit.
